“This marks the third episode in which Hambo takes centerstage, or more specifically, the sentimentality behind Hambo which everyone (Ash the ass, Maja the Sky Witch, and now Simon) wants to harness for their own ends. Which leads one to wonder: what’s the big deal, what’s the mojo of sentimentality that makes it a currency of power, as an ingredient for potent wiz-biz, even as fuel for time-bending apparati? It’s a piece of symbolism that cuts to the core of what Adventure Time is all about: a conception of nostalgia, sentimentality, and childhood memories as a foundation of personal strength, but also the danger of sentimentality’s perversion …”
